Key ceremony — step 7 (Bramblekey plugin authors)

Verify the bloom filter fronting the Hollowmere KV store is rebuilt before key rotation. Stale filters cause false negatives; plugins must not bypass it. Confirm filter seed matches the ceremony manifest. Two witnesses sign the checklist. No plugin writes during the window. After the custodian seals the envelope, record the recovery passphrase below. The passphrase is:

strongbox words: oliael-gilax-lamael

Ticket: Drift on the Murmurant autocomplete index config. Hey new folks, good starter ticket here. The autocomplete on search-two has gotten noticeably slower, and it turns out the index settings on that host no longer match what's in version control — looks like someone tweaked shard counts during an incident and never backported it. Task: diff live config against the repo and open a fix PR. The live values currently read as follows.

service settings:
[beldor]
port = 11211
team = novvan
host = beldor.zemvarforge.corp
region = south-2
access_code = ac_8f059f
timeout_ms = 1500

Runbook: Ovenly order-cutoff lockouts

If a customer account at Crumbworth Bakehouse gets locked after editing an order past the 6 a.m. cutoff, don't just unlock it — the cutoff rule re-locks within minutes. Pause the cutoff daemon first, then reset the account, then resume. Takes two minutes, tops. The daemon admin console will ask for the recovery passphrase, which is printed just below.

strongbox words: druath-quenael

If a grower reports temperature or humidity readings diverging from the handheld reference by more than 1.5 units, suspect drift in the Fernhollow probe array, not the controller firmware. First, confirm the unit has been powered continuously for at least 30 minutes; cold probes read low. Then trigger a recalibration cycle from the service menu and compare against the reference at three points. Log each step. When the recalibration completes, the controller prints a verification token on the diagnostics screen.

trace token, kajeg-tadup: htk31_ea4436123ab4c9e337062126feef2c5